The information within the Ec 2216 Datasheet is typically presented in a structured format, often including:

  • General description of the IC's purpose.
  • Absolute maximum ratings, which define the limits the component can withstand without damage.
  • Electrical characteristics, including voltage levels, current consumption, and timing specifications.
  • Pin diagrams and descriptions, showing the function of each pin.
  • Application notes and typical circuit diagrams to illustrate common uses.
